Output 723a627e3556d896811629718e2ed4a32534e0840366bff5cc2865948a022622:8

value
51774398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3223a4362fcf889c7b94e35b3e2c9705bfe3ba4d OP_EQUAL
address
MCUGiS5XRhv8MaCSWpDDzkiVDoF5Qpj7RX
transaction
723a627e3556d896811629718e2ed4a32534e0840366bff5cc2865948a022622
spent
true